I was
In my first week in the Houston Fire Academy. I was so afraid I would oversleep, since I watched TV almost all nite, & get booted out for being late.
In my early teens one of my friends moved near the Johnson Space Center, since his dad worked for NASA. I would spend some time at his house & to my surprise he lived across the street from Gus Grissom & Wally Schirra.
After 25 years with HFD I retired. NASA was looking for someone with my training & a friend was doing the hiring.
Go the job & as much as I loved HFD, NASA was a DREAM. After about 10 years my friend retired & I was offered the position as Fire & EMS Program Manager (chief). I had access to the entire complex from the tunnels to the roof tops.
I got to hold some moon rocks, see a live launch of the shuttle & received a Silver Snoopy Award.
So this week brings some great memories.

50 years ago tomorrow, my wife and I were married - July 20, 1969.
When we set the date, we had no idea what historic event (besides us getting married) would be taking place that day.
After the wedding and reception we drove two or three hours to our honeymoon destination, but were starved. We stopped by a mom & pop grocery and discovered the owners lived in the back and were glued to the television waiting for man to set foot on the moon. They insisted we join them.
After about an hour (remember, I'm a 19-year old on his HONEYMOON) - we told them we weren't that hungry after all and we'd be going on our way.
They insisted that we continue watching the grainy, black-and-white images on their 19" television.
Finally we told them we were leaving, so the "Mom" of "Mom & Pop" got up and fixed two bologna sandwiches and we were on our way for the final 5 miles of our honeymoon trip.
We missed the live feed of man walking on the moon, but that day was "one giant leap" for me!!!
Looking back that's always been a highlight of our wedding day...the bologna sandwiches from Mom and Pop...not the man landing on the moon!!
